Tesla's humanoid opportunity is 'bigger' than autonomous cars - Morgan Stanley

Morgan Stanley analysts explored how AI is transforming robotics, and they now see the humanoid opportunity as"far bigger and faster adopting than autonomous cars." Specifically, the analyst looked at Tesla's and 63 million units by 2050 .

At Tesla's recent annual meeting, CEO Elon Musk said he believes that humanoids will eventually outnumber humans by two-to-one or more. "I think the ratio of humanoid robots to humans will probably be at least two-to-one, something like that," Musk said."One-to-one for sure. So, which means like somewhere on the order of 10 billion humanoid robots. Maybe, maybe, maybe 20 billion or 30 billion.
